If you’re considering a move to Lafayette, IN, the Saint Mary’s neighborhood offers a charming and welcoming community that’s perfect for families, professionals, and anyone looking for a peaceful yet vibrant place to call home. Situated in the south east part of Lafayette, Saint Mary’s is known for its beautifully maintained homes, tree-lined streets, and a strong sense of community spirit. Residents here enjoy a slower pace of life while still being close enough to the hustle and bustle of the city. Whether you’re a first-time homebuyer or looking to settle down long-term, Saint Mary’s has a variety of housing options that appeal to diverse lifestyles and budgets.

One of the standout attractions of Saint Mary’s is the nearby St. Mary’s Cathedral, which not only serves as a spiritual hub but also adds a historic and architectural charm to the neighborhood. Additionally, the area is home to several parks and green spaces, perfect for weekend picnics, morning jogs, or leisurely strolls with your family and pets. For those who enjoy local events and community gatherings, the neighborhood often hosts seasonal festivals and farmers markets that bring residents together in a fun and friendly environment. Plus, with excellent schools and convenient shopping options close by, Saint Mary’s provides all the essentials just a short drive away.

One of the biggest perks of living in Saint Mary’s is its proximity to Downtown Lafayette, which is just a quick 10 to 15-minute drive northwest. This means you can easily enjoy the rich cultural scene downtown, including theaters, restaurants, and boutique shops, without sacrificing the tranquility of suburban living. Commuting to work or school is hassle-free, and you have access to a variety of dining options, coffee shops, and entertainment venues just a stone’s throw from your home. All in all, Saint Mary’s is a delightful mix of convenience, comfort, and community that makes it a fantastic choice for anyone relocating to Lafayette.

Saint Mary's Demographics

Population 313
Density (People/sqml.) 9,050
Median Age 32.8
Married Couples
37%
37% of the population of Saint Mary's aged 16 years and older are married.
Have Kids
14%
14% of the population aged 16 years or older have children.

Housing

? /10
Home Price $118,750
Median Rent $773
People/Household 2.1

Home Price Breakdown

Saint Mary's neighborhood home price breakdown chart

Rent vs Own

Rent 82% Own 18%

Year Moved In

Before 2010 59% After 2010 41%
